Follow These Steps When Battery Is Installed in Vehicle

Negative-Grounded Vehicle Connection

Connect positive clip to battery, negative clip to chassis away from battery.

Positive-Grounded Vehicle Connection

Connect negative clip to battery, positive clip to chassis away from battery.

Follow These Steps When Battery Is Outside Vehicle

Grounding and AC Power Cord Connections

Grounded Plug Requirement

Charger requires a grounded 120V outlet for safety and to reduce electric shock risk.
